.flashWrapper{
background-color: #2d2d2d;
width:802px !important;
}
.AboutPhoto{
padding: 5px 30px 30px 30px;
background: url(new_wrapper/aboutPhoto.gif) no-repeat left bottom;
color: #2d2d2d;
}
.AboutPhotoBg {
padding: 5px 30px 30px 30px;
background: url(new_wrapper/aboutPhotoBg.gif) no-repeat left bottom;
color: #2d2d2d;
}
.dropdown {
	overflow:hidden;
	height: 0px;
	_display: none;	
}
.aboutPhotoLink {
	height:20px;
	white-space:nowrap;
	color: #5487a4;
	margin: 3px 0px 0px 0px;
	text-align:left;
	position:relative;
	width: 100%;
	background: url(menu/aboutPhotoLinkbg.gif) no-repeat left bottom;
}
#aboutPhoto{
	/*background: url(menu/aboutPhoto.gif) no-repeat left bottom;*/
	margin: 0px 0px 0px 620px; 
}
#aboutPhoto .segmentList{
padding: 0px 0px 0px 60px;
}
#aboutPhoto .segmentTop{
color: #5487a4;
}
.aboutPhotoLink a:link, .aboutPhotoLink a:visited, .aboutPhotoLink a:active{
	text-decoration: none;
	background: none;
	cursor:pointer;
}
.segment{
	height:21px;
	white-space:nowrap;
	color: #5487a4;
	margin: 3px 0px 0px 0px;
	text-align:left;
	position:relative;
	width: 100%;
	background: url(menu/segmentbg.gif) no-repeat left bottom;
}
.segment:hover{
	background: url(menu/segmentbgHover.gif) no-repeat left bottom;
	_background: none; /* ie6 and below hack */
}
.segment:active{
	background: url(menu/segmentbgHover.gif) no-repeat left bottom;
	_background: none; /* ie6 and below hack */
}
.segment a:link, .segment a:visited, .segment a:active{
	text-decoration: none;
	background: none;
	cursor:pointer;
}
.aboutPhotoLink:hover{
	background: url(menu/abouttbgHover.gif) no-repeat left bottom;
	_background: none; /* ie6 and below hack */
}
.aboutPhotoLink:active{
	background: url(menu/abouttbgHover.gif) no-repeat left bottom;
	_background: none; /* ie6 and below hack */
}
.segment img{
	text-align: left;
	margin-right: 5px;
}
.segmentList{
	list-style-type: none;
	padding: 0px 0px 0px 50px;
	margin: 0;
}
.segmentTop{
	color:#ffffff;
	line-height: 18px;
}
.segmentBottom{
	color:#919090;
	font-size: 10px;
	word-spacing: -2px;
}
.segmentHeader{
	line-height:18px;
	height:18px;
	white-space:nowrap;
	color: #5487a4;
	margin: 5px 0px 5px 0px;
	text-align:left;
	position:relative;
}
.segmentHeader span{
	position:absolute;
	left: -15px;
	font-size: 15px;
}
.siteTitleArrows{
background: #5487a4 url(/community/new_wrapper/right-arrow.gif) no-repeat right top;
height: 42px;
padding: 0px 0px 0px 20px;
color: #ffffff;
font-size: 16px;
line-height: 42px;
}
.moreInfoBorder{
border: 1px solid #2d2d2d;
width: 250px;
float: right;
}
.moreInfo{
background-color: #2d2d2d;
text-align: right;
border: 1px solid #ffffff;
}
.moreInfoTitle{
	white-space:nowrap;
	color: #5487a4;
	margin: 3px 0px 3px 8px;
	text-align:left;
	font-size: 14px;
}
.moreInfoContent{
width: 219px;
text-align: right;
padding-bottom: 10px;
}
.moreInfoImg{
background-color: #2d2d2d;
text-align: left;
border: 1px solid #5487a4;
}
.moreInfoImg img
{
padding: 0px;
margin: 1px;
}
.moreInfoImg p{
color: #ffffff;
font-size: 9px;
margin: 0px 0px 2px 5px;
padding: 0px;
text-align: left;
}
.segmentList{
	list-style-type: none;
	padding: 0px 0px 0px 50px;
	margin: 0;
}

/*create rounded content on home page*/

.curvy {position:relative; width:520px; background:#c5c5c5; vertical-align: baseline; margin: 0px; padding: 0px; display: block;}
.ctl, .cbl, .ctr, .cbr {position:absolute; width:20px; height:20px; color:#c5c5c5; background:#fff; overflow:hidden; font-style:normal; z-index:1;}
.ctl {top:0; left:0;}
.cbl {bottom:0; left:0; _margin-bottom: -1px;}
.ctr {top:0; right:0; _right: -1px;}
.cbr {bottom:0; right:0; _margin-bottom: -1px;}
.curvy em b {position:absolute; font-size:150px; font-family:arial; line-height:40px; font-weight:normal;}
.ctl b {left:-8px;}
.ctr b {left:-25px; }
.cbl b {left:-8px; top:-17px;}
.cbr b {left:-25px; top:-17px;}
.curvy p {position:relative; z-index:2; padding:5px 10px; margin: 0px;}

#green {position:relative; width:520px; background:#5487a4; }
#green .ctl, #green  .cbl, #green  .ctr, #green .cbr {position:absolute; width:14px; height:14px; color:#5487a4; background:#fff; overflow:hidden; font-style:normal; z-index:1;}
#green em b {position:absolute; font-size:100px; font-family:arial; line-height:29px; font-weight:normal;}
#green .ctl b {left:-6px; top: -1px;}
#green .ctr b {left:-16px; top: -1px;}
#green .cbl b {left:-6px; top:-11px; }
#green .cbr b {left:-16px; top:-11px;}
#green .cbl, #green .cbr{margin-bottom: 0px}
#green p {color: #ffffff;}

#green_pr {position:relative; width:775px; padding-right:5px; background:#5487a4; }
#green_pr .ctl, #green_pr  .cbl, #green_pr  .ctr, #green_pr .cbr {position:absolute; width:14px; height:14px; color:#5487a4; background:#fff; overflow:hidden; font-style:normal; z-index:1;}
#green_pr em b {position:absolute; font-size:100px; font-family:arial; line-height:29px; font-weight:normal;}
#green_pr .ctl b {left:-6px; top: -1px;}
#green_pr .ctr b {left:-16px; top: -1px;}
#green_pr .cbl b {left:-6px; top:-11px; }
#green_pr .cbr b {left:-16px; top:-11px;}
#green_pr .cbl, #green_pr .cbr{margin-bottom: 0px}
#green_pr p {color: #ffffff;}